  • Death following water-related incident, Waimakariri River 08 Mar 2026
    Location: Canterbury Please attribute to Senior Sergeant Stephen McDaniel: One person has died following a water-related incident in the Waimakariri River today. The incident was reported to emergency services around 4.30pm. Despite the efforts of emergency services, the person died at the scene. The death will be referred to the Coroner.   • Fatal crash: Sumner 04 Mar 2026
    Location: Canterbury Police can confirm one person has died following a crash in Sumner on 22 February. A cyclist was transported to hospital following the Evans Pass Road crash. They passed away in hospital yesterday, 4 March. Enquiries into the circumstances of the crash remain ongoing. ENDS Issued by Police Media Centre
